Output 7b25b30fbd76e7fafe07d1d566a3492a4a35c098f10c8a5b33bdaffd3d1aa3d2:1

value
17488064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a57260e84ffc6c76aedbb0af3b8f22dfb589ee2 OP_EQUAL
address
35Ytho6i5BzNUjRRQjb2zT9XbnvZhsnkdT
transaction
7b25b30fbd76e7fafe07d1d566a3492a4a35c098f10c8a5b33bdaffd3d1aa3d2
confirmations
360678
spent
true